UN Report Says 1.5°C Breach Is Now Unavoidable
A new United Nations report says the world will probably pass the 1.5°C warming limit.
This limit is not a switch that suddenly causes a climate disaster, but staying below it would reduce many dangers.
In the best possible scenarios, temperatures may rise to at least 1.8°C before coming down.
Other scenarios could reach more than 2°C.
More warming can bring stronger heatwaves, floods, droughts, wildfires and damage to nature.
It can also threaten ice sheets, coral reefs, the Amazon rainforest and ocean currents.
Countries must quickly reduce greenhouse-gas emissions and protect people from impacts that are already happening.
Eventually, temperatures could only be lowered through net-negative emissions, meaning removing more carbon dioxide than is released.
The UNEP report says no plausible scientific pathway remains to keep warming below 1.5°C.
Even the best-case scenarios could see warming reach at least 1.8°C before declining.
The report warns that every additional fraction of warming increases risks to people, ecosystems and economies.
Returning below 1.5°C would require sustained net-negative carbon dioxide emissions after global net zero.

Key facts
- Report
- UNEP report titled “Limiting Overshoot”
- Best-case peak
- At least 1.8°C above pre-industrial levels before temperatures decline
- Common baseline
- 1850–1900, generally used by climate scientists to represent pre-industrial temperatures
- 2024 warming
- 1.55°C above pre-industrial levels, making it the warmest year recorded
- Paris Agreement
- Countries agreed to keep warming well below 2°C and pursue efforts to limit it to 1.5°C
- Required temperature decline
- Sustained net-negative CO₂ emissions after global net zero
- India’s 2035 electricity target
- At least 60% of installed electricity capacity from non-fossil sources
- India’s 2035 emissions target
- At least a 47% reduction in emissions intensity from 2005 levels
